Production insurance guards against the money risks built into filmmaking. In China, required social insurance covers local crew, and sites run by cultural heritage authorities need their own liability cover. Foreign shoots must handle rules that differ sharply from Western insurance markets.

We set up production insurance through brokers skilled in China's film industry, so global coverage standards meet local rules. Our team arranges policies that satisfy Chinese social insurance duties, location mandates, and global distribution standards.

On Location

Chinese cover that satisfies local regulators and global distributors

Production insurance in China must satisfy two audiences at once. Local rules come from the Chinese Civil Code and the Labor Law of the PRC. Global distributors and TV networks then need coverage that travels. Required social insurance (社保) and work injury insurance (工伤保险) sit on each Chinese crew member's forms. City film bureaus watch employer liability and public liability limits closely, and CAAC drone operator coverage must be in place before a single aerial unit lifts.

Heritage locations are run by the cultural relics bureau and the Ministry of Culture and Tourism. The Forbidden City perimeter, the Great Wall sections at Mutianyu, Badaling, Jinshanling and Simatai, the Terracotta Army site at Xi'an, the Mogao Caves at Dunhuang, and the Suzhou classic gardens each carry their own liability needs. CFCC will not issue a co-production permit until insurance evidence is on file for the full schedule.

We set up placement through Chinese brokers and global entertainment experts skilled in mainland production. Most work runs through Ping An, China Life and PICC entertainment lines, plus Lloyd's-syndicate partners for cast and negative cover. Cast insurance, negative and media coverage, gear and props (including ATA carnet alignment for kit moving in and out of mainland customs), errors and omissions, and extra-costs protection are all sized to each project's real exposure. That ranges from a single-day commercial in Sanlitun or the Bund to a three-month feature moving between Hengdian, the Yunnan plateau and the Hainan coast.

Certificates go out within twenty-four hours of binding. We keep close ties with NRTA, CFCC, MCT and provincial film bureaus, so we can prove cover fast when a permit is in flight. If a claim comes up during the shoot, we handle the forms, work with adjusters in CNY or US dollars under SAFE rules, and keep your production accounting team supplied with what they need.

FAQ

Frequently Asked Questions

What insurance do I need for filming in China?

At minimum you need public liability, gear coverage, and often cast insurance. We review your production and suggest full coverage, including workers compensation, car insurance, and E&O as needed.

How quickly can you arrange insurance?

We can place standard production packages within 24-48 hours. Tricky shoots or specialist coverage may need more time. Certificates of insurance go out within 24 hours of binding.

Does Chinese production insurance differ from other countries?

China has its own rules, including required employer liability coverage, and some locations need higher public liability limits. We make sure all coverage meets Chinese regulations.
